The 10DIFF-VIS Flashed Opal Optical Disk Diffusers is significantly less expensive than integrating spheres and is easily mounted in a simple optic holder. Diffusers scatter incident light, thereby reducing the sensitivity of a detection system to slight positional or angle changes in an incoming beam. They can also be used to improve the uniformity of a light source. For many measurements, particularly of very low signals, optical disk diffusers are more practical and economical than other diffusing options. This 1 inch (25.4 mm) diffuser has a thin diffusing glass coating bonded to a clear glass substrate. It is close to ideal in performance, which creates much loss for collimated beams as they are now scattered into 4p steradians. Our diffusers' spectral transmittance range is 400 to 800 nm, but since short wavelengths scatter more, these are better diffusers for the visible than for IR radiation.
